Summary
A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, was found in Google Android. This issue affects the function createTransmitFollowupRequest of the file nan.cpp. Executing a manipulation can lead to out-of-bounds write.
This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2023-21076. It is possible to launch the attack on the local host. There is not any exploit available.
It is advisable to implement a patch to correct this issue.
Details
A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Google Android (Smartphone Operating System) (affected version not known). This vulnerability affects the function createTransmitFollowupRequest of the file nan.cpp.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a out-of-bounds write v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-787. The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
In createTransmitFollowupRequest of nan.cpp, there is a possible out of bounds write due to a heap buffer overflow. This could lead to local escalation of privilege with System execution privileges needed. User interaction is not needed for exploitation.Product: AndroidVersions: Android kernelAndroid ID: A-261857623References: N/A
The weakness was released 03/25/2023 as A-261857623. The advisory is shared for download at source.android.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2023-21076 since 11/03/2022. There are known technical details, but no exploit is available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$0-$5k (estimation calculated on 09/10/2025). It is expected to see the exploit prices for this product increasing in the near future.
Applying a patch is able to eliminate this problem.
